Job description

**THIS JOB IS ONISTE**

Schedule: 8-5pm or 7:30-4pm Mon- Fri (some wknd OT)

Media Riders Inc. is seeking a Technical Support Technician to assist in shipping and onsite setup of card readers. This person will need to have excellent communication skills and be productive in a warehouse setting boxing and shipping equipment. A good level of customer service experience is also desired for this role as you will be client facing at times. Please see responsibilities listed below and apply!

General Duties & Responsibilities:

  • Moves boxes from dock to secure location.
  • Unpacks, cleans, tests, and performs software patching on equipment.
  • Downloads devices and sets up equipment for deployment to customers.
  • Responds to customer inquiries via telephone or in email regarding troubleshooting or installation.
  • Responsible for maintaining professional attitude and demeanor at all times while conversing with customers. Works with client to build relationships and provide value beyond customer requests.
  • Resolves customer concerns raised during installation, operation, maintenance or product application or compatibility matters.
  • Troubleshoots problems with malfunctioning electro/mechanical equipment or software applications and recommends corrective action.
  • Documents customer information and recurring technical issues in system for tracking and trending.
  • Resolves retailer concerns raised during installation and/or day-to-day operations.
  • Interpersonal skills and technical product knowledge and expertise are critical to responding to daily Client-centric activities.
  • Other related duties assigned as needed.
